Motherly Advice for New Christian Wives and Mothers
I wish I would have received this advice from my mother. I grew up in a non-Christian family so much of the advice given was very foreign to me. However, as I have rededicated my life to Christ and now strive to be a Godly wife, I have had to change my views of the world to conform with God's views of the world. This book is a great balance between faith matters and practical matters. I love the section of the book that helps you to create your own personal cleaning routines. There are activities in the back of each chapter with scriptural references throughout the book. I really enjoyed the section that described raising children. I also enjoyed all of the tips and tricks about establishing your household as well as moving it. I will be purchasing this book in the future to any woman that has a new baby or gets married. R**D
Detailed if a bit legalistic in certain areas. Overall, good advice!
There are certain parts of this book that are quite legalistic, but the core of this book is dead on. I appreciated the practical advice and was surprised by how much of the book isn't only about keeping a home clean and cozy, but how to be the matriarch of your family. It even has sections dedicated to being a step-parent and adopted parent, which is more pertinent now than ever before. My only complaint about this very detailed, laymen's termed book is that it can be legalistic in a very, very few areas. Overall, it holds a ton of wisdom and great advice that just about every family would do good to follow. :) This is exactly what I had hoped a book written by older generations would be passed down to the younger generations such as myself.
